

Kaleido Star
Sora, a young girl from Japan, comes to America in search of her dream. She wants, with all her heart, to be a member of the famous Kaleido Stage, a combination of musicals, acrobatics and magical effects. With the help of her friends, she struggles to make this dream come true.

About Kaleido Star
Kaleido Star is a 2003 Japanese-language animation, comedy and drama series created by Junichi Sato and Reiko Yoshida. The cast is led by Ryo Hirohashi, Takehito Koyasu, Etsuko Kozakura. It spans 2 seasons and 51 episodes and has concluded. In United States, it is currently streaming on Crunchyroll, Crunchyroll Amazon Channel, Pluto TV.
Kaleido Star was produced by GONZO and made in Japan. It was first aired on April 3, 2003, and carries a TV-PG certification.

Kaleido Star cast & crew
Kaleido Star was created by Junichi Sato and Reiko Yoshida.
The cast features Ryo Hirohashi as Sora Naegino (voice), Takehito Koyasu as Fool, The Stage Spirit (voice), Etsuko Kozakura as Jonathan (voice), Kaori Mizuhashi as Rosetta Passel (voice), Takahiro Sakurai as Leon Oswald (voice), and Hiro Shimono as Ken Robbins (voice).
